在这个数字时代,电子书已经成为人们阅读的重要方式。相较于传统的纸质书籍,电子书具有携带方便、易于保存和更新的特点。而HTML5作为新一代的网页技术,为电子书的制作和互动阅读体验提供了强大的支持。本文将详细介绍如何利用HTML5代码轻松制作电子书,并提升读者的阅读体验。
HTML5简介
HTML5是当前最受欢迎的网页制作技术之一,它提供了丰富的功能,如视频、音频、绘图、动画等,使得网页更加生动和互动。HTML5的跨平台特性,也让电子书的制作更加便捷。
制作电子书的基本步骤
1. 准备素材
首先,你需要准备电子书的素材,包括文字、图片、音频、视频等。这些素材将是你电子书的基础内容。
2. 设计电子书结构
利用HTML5标签,设计电子书的基本结构。常见的标签有<header>、<nav>、<article>、<section>、<aside>等。
3. 编写HTML5代码
根据设计好的结构,编写HTML5代码。以下是一个简单的示例: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>电子书示例</title>
</head>
<body>
<header>
<h1>电子书标题</h1>
<nav>
<ul>
<li><a href="#section1">第一章</a></li>
<li><a href="#section2">第二章</a></li>
</ul>
</nav>
</header>
<article>
<section id="section1">
<h2>第一章</h2>
<p>这里是第一章的内容...</p>
</section>
<section id="section2">
<h2>第二章</h2>
<p>这里是第二章的内容...</p>
</section>
</article>
</body>
</html>
4. 添加互动元素
利用HTML5提供的交互功能,如拖放、触摸、手势等,为电子书添加互动元素。以下是一个简单的拖放示例: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>拖放示例</title>
<style>
.draggable {
width: 100px;
height: 100px;
background-color: red;
position: absolute;
}
</style>
</head>
<body>
<div class="draggable" draggable="true"></div>
<script>
let draggable = document.querySelector('.draggable');
draggable.addEventListener('dragstart', function(e) {
e.dataTransfer.setData('text/plain', e.target.id);
});
</script>
</body>
</html>
5. 部署电子书
将编写好的HTML5代码保存为.html文件,然后上传至服务器或分享至网络,读者即可通过浏览器访问和阅读你的电子书。
总结
利用HTML5代码制作电子书,不仅可以提升读者的阅读体验,还可以使电子书更加丰富多彩。随着HTML5技术的不断发展,相信电子书将迎来更加美好的未来。
